How they compare
Kuwait currently reports 29.3% against 25.8% in Guatemala, a difference of 3.5%.
That makes Kuwait's figure about 1.1 times Guatemala's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Kuwait ahead.
Guatemala ranks 19th and Kuwait ranks 16th of 144 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Guatemala averaged higher in 3 and Kuwait in 3.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Guatemala | Kuwait |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 12.1% | 17.5% | 5.4% | Kuwait |
| 1970s | 10.4% | 14.2% | 3.8% | Kuwait |
| 1980s | 26.1% | 5.3% | 20.9% | Guatemala |
| 1990s | 26.1% | 5.1% | 21.0% | Guatemala |
| 2000s | 30.2% | 20.8% | 9.4% | Guatemala |
| 2010s | 25.8% | 29.3% | 3.5% | Kuwait |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
